INSITE ~ Introduction

  • INSITE is the “mouthpiece” of the federation, offering a fantastic opportunity for members to address the industry on a quarterly basis. All editorial contributions are free of charge and the publication provides an excellent advertising platform.
  • INSITE is the official magazine of the PEIMF+. Published quarterly, it is a high quality, full colour, A4 publication – targeted at the companies and organisations operating in the downstream petroleum industry in the UK and Ireland.
  • INSITE offers unique, unrivalled opportunities for regular PR and advertising coverage in the industry to a precise circulation of 1500 key individuals.
